The DSC1001AL1-020.0000T is a high-quality, low-jitter MEMS oscillator manufactured by Microchip Technology, a leader in the semiconductor industry. This component is designed to offer a reliable and stable clocking solution for a wide range of electronic applications, including but not limited to telecommunications, computing, and industrial systems.
Key Features
- Frequency: The oscillator operates at a precise frequency of 20.0000 MHz, ensuring accurate timing for critical applications.
- Supply Voltage: It is designed to work with a supply voltage of 1.8V, making it suitable for low-power applications.
- Stability: The DSC1001AL1-020.0000T offers excellent frequency stability, which is crucial for maintaining the performance and reliability of the end application.
- Form Factor: This device comes in a compact 6-SMD (No Lead) package, making it a space-saving solution for modern, densely-packed electronic circuits.
- Temperature Range: It is operational over an industrial temperature range, ensuring consistent performance under varying environmental conditions.
